Output 51c8c6f94c835b77692c5848c031f50776bc24163791909039a44161f89ef91c:12
- value
- 1320000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ded68bb74ccc82b20c805a69948aafcba908592c OP_EQUAL
- address
- DRTMZkDZAfKZBV4Q52PeT1aafktnMhBTnU
- transaction
- 51c8c6f94c835b77692c5848c031f50776bc24163791909039a44161f89ef91c
- spent
- true